| New Titan Exhaust Option MBRPinc. is now shipping the new performance exhaust system for the 2004-2007 Nissan Titan 5.6L Crew Cab. MBRP Inc Performance Exhaust - NEW SITE! GMC Chev Ford Dodge Chevy 6.6LT Duramax 4 Performance Diesel Exhaust 4" Turbo Back 6.0LT Powerstroke 7.3LT PowerStroke Power stroke 5.9 LT Dodge Cummins 6.0 Litre 7.3 LT 6.6 Litre The first of a full line of MBRPinc. products and accessories for Nissan, the Titan cat-back system is constructed of the very best T304 stainless steel carrying a lifetime warranty. Mandrel bent tubes with minimized bend degree angles provide for maximum airflow and performance with a deep, mellow exhaust tone. Mirror-polished, dual-walled 3.5” exhaust tips complete the system for a complete exhaust package with a beautiful appearance.
